域名怎么绑到服务器,AWS服务器上外部域名的绑定方法详解
- 综合资讯
- 2024-12-02 14:32:30
- 2

在AWS服务器上绑定外部域名,需先在域名注册商处设置DNS记录,将域名的A记录指向AWS服务器的公网IP地址。在AWS管理控制台中配置目标组和安全组,确保允许来自域名解...
在AWS服务器上绑定外部域名,需先在域名注册商处设置DNS记录,将域名的A记录指向AWS服务器的公网IP地址。在AWS管理控制台中配置目标组和安全组,确保允许来自域名解析的流量。在域名注册商处更新DNS记录,使用CNAME记录指向AWS提供的记录值,完成域名与AWS服务器的绑定。
随着互联网的快速发展,越来越多的企业和个人开始使用域名来访问自己的网站,将外部域名绑定到AWS服务器上,可以让用户更方便地访问您的网站,本文将详细介绍如何在AWS服务器上绑定外部域名,帮助您快速实现域名的解析和访问。
准备工作
1、购买域名:您需要拥有一个域名,您可以通过各大域名注册商购买,如阿里云、腾讯云等。
2、AWS账户:如果您还没有AWS账户,请先注册一个AWS账户。
3、AWS EC2实例:在AWS中创建一个EC2实例,用于托管您的网站。
4、SSL证书:为了提高网站的安全性,建议您申请一个SSL证书,您可以通过Let's Encrypt免费获取一个SSL证书。
绑定外部域名到AWS服务器
1、获取域名解析记录
(1)登录域名注册商控制台,找到您的域名。
(2)进入解析管理页面,查看当前域名的解析记录。
(3)复制以下解析记录:
A记录:记录类型为A,主机记录为您的EC2实例公网IP地址。
TXT记录:记录类型为TXT,主机记录为TXT记录内容,内容为TXT记录值。
2、登录AWS EC2实例
(1)登录AWS管理控制台,找到EC2服务。
(2)选择您的EC2实例,点击“连接”按钮。
(3)按照提示下载并安装EC2实例的SSH密钥对。
(4)使用SSH客户端连接到EC2实例。
3、修改域名解析记录
(1)在EC2实例中,打开终端。
(2)使用以下命令安装dnsmasq:
sudo apt-get install dnsmasq
(3)编辑dnsmasq配置文件(/etc/dnsmasq.conf),添加以下内容:
address=/yourdomain.com/192.168.1.1
yourdomain.com为您的域名,192.168.1.1为您的EC2实例私网IP地址。
(4)重启dnsmasq服务:
sudo systemctl restart dnsmasq
4、设置SSL证书
(1)登录AWS管理控制台,找到SSL证书服务。
(2)申请或导入SSL证书。
(3)选择您的EC2实例,点击“分配”按钮。
(4)在分配证书页面,选择您申请的SSL证书,点击“确定”。
5、测试域名解析和SSL证书
(1)在浏览器中输入您的域名,查看是否能够正常访问。
(2)使用SSL证书测试工具(如SSL Labs的SSL Test)测试您的SSL证书。
通过以上步骤,您已经成功将外部域名绑定到AWS服务器上,用户可以通过您的域名访问您的网站,并享受加密传输带来的安全保障,在实际应用中,您可能还需要对服务器进行进一步配置,以满足您的业务需求,祝您使用AWS服务器愉快!
本文链接:https://zhitaoyun.cn/1264611.html
发表评论